The Two Eyas Hunt Together~

















After only taking 11 photographs, I was quite surprised by my extremely good fortune, for the young male Eyas flew in to join his sister on the deck rail that protects the pool area. This was the first time that I had actually witnessed them near one another, since the female got that big meal and would not share a few weeks ago. What a great opportunity I had been blessed with~
